    Description

    Consumer Advocacy and Information Resource (CAIR) is seeking Volunteer Health Committee Members to support our work in food safety, consumer health, product safety, and public health advocacy across Trinidad and Tobago and the wider Caribbean. This remote volunteer opportunity is ideal for qualified professionals who wish to contribute their expertise to evidence-based consumer protection and public education.

    The Health Committee provides technical content, advisory support, and research input. It does not provide clinical care or individual medical treatment.

    Areas of Expertise Sought

    CAIR welcomes volunteers with qualifications or experience in one or more of the following areas:

    • Pharmacy
    • Chemistry / Analytical Science
    • Agriculture / Food Systems
    • Public or Environmental Health (optional / advisory)

    Key Responsibilities

    • Contribute expert input and content on food safety, health risks, medicines, supplements, and consumer product safety.
    • Support research, analysis, and interpretation of health- and food-related issues affecting consumers.
    • Assist in developing public education materials, advisories, briefs, and policy-focused content.
    • Review technical information to ensure accuracy, clarity, and responsible risk communication.
    • Advise CAIR’s Board and management team on health-related risks, standards, and best practices relevant to consumer advocacy.
    • Participate in committee meetings and collaborative work on a flexible, volunteer basis.

    Qualifications

    • Relevant professional qualification in medicine, nutrition, pharmacy, chemistry, agriculture, public health, or a related field.
    • Registration, licensure, or eligibility to practice in the relevant profession (where applicable).
    • Strong analytical and communication skills, with the ability to translate technical information for public understanding.
    • Ability to work independently and collaborate remotely with a multidisciplinary team.
    • Commitment to CAIR’s values of accountability, integrity, transparency, and evidence-based advocacy.
